2008 UK Box Office
The wonderful UK Film Council website has box office stats for the 2008 (the final weekend seems to be missing). I've made a chart of the UK's 2008 box office here.

There are a couple differences from the US movie charts. Only 15 movies are shown instead of 25. The vertical scale has been increased by a factor of four to make the chart easier to read. Because of that, directly comparing the US chart to the UK chart is misleading; the UK box office is a lot smaller than it appears.
I was surprised by the popularity and longevity of Mama Mia! in the UK. It looks like it beat out The Dark Knight for the year.
